St. Joseph: ASAE, 1998. p. 192-200.c1998 aThe computer model PUMPCOM has been developed to combine pump curves series and in parallel for a variety of pumping stations using a WINDOWS environment. The model determines the performance of a pump station and of individual pumps within the station via construction of head-discharge curves, efficiency curves and curves indicating net positive suction head requeriments, graphical interface allows the user to draw the pump station layout on sreen, to view discrete data entered, and to view the fit of polynomial equations. An icon "tool box" allows the user to select an appropriate pipe fixture and place it in the layout between pumps. This allowns the pump station drawing to resemble as closely as possible the real pump station. Data tables, plots of the curves and equation coefficients, and station layout can be printed. Polynomial equations as fitted to individual pump curves and to the combined pump station curves. Cubic spline interpolations is employed to combine curves of pumps having different sizes. Performance indicators of the station and of each pump within the station are calculated over flow rate range for the entire station. aIrrigação aModelo operacional1 aWELLS, A. R. D.
